Company Overview

BigCommerce Holdings, Inc. - Series 1

NASDAQ

Austin, TX, United States

Commerce.com, Inc. is a software company providing an open, software‑as‑a‑service e‑commerce platform for brands and retailers. Its core purpose is to enable customers to launch and scale online operations, offering integrated capabilities for store design, catalog management, secure hosting, checkout, order management, analytics, and reporting, with pre‑built connections to payments, shipping, accounting, marketing, and omnichannel retail tools. The platform supports diverse business models across business‑to‑consumer, business‑to‑business, and hybrid commerce, and connects storefronts to marketplaces, social networks, and point‑of‑sale systems to unify digital and physical sales channels. Serving enterprises, mid‑market firms, and small businesses across North and South America,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ia Pacific, the company plays a role in the broader retail technology stack by helping merchants modernize commerce workflows and integrate third‑party services. Founded in 2009 and headquartered in Austin, Texas, it changed its corporate name from BigCommerce Holdings, Inc. to Commerce.com, Inc. in 2025, reflecting its focus on composable, partner‑driven e‑commerce infrastructure.
